What withdrawal means
The process from here
The applicant withdrew this application before the council decided it, so it carries no planning weight and no fee refund is automatic. Withdrawal often follows officer feedback that a refusal was likely.
The applicant is free to submit a revised application at any time, and many withdrawn schemes return in amended form, so the site is worth watching if the proposal affected you.
About full applications applications
How this application type works
A full application seeks permission for a complete, detailed proposal in one go: siting, design, access and landscaping are all fixed at this stage. It is the standard route for new buildings, conversions and changes of use. The statutory target is eight weeks for smaller schemes and thirteen weeks for major development, though complex cases often take longer by agreement.
